Key Metrics That Matter for Young Athletes

Understanding hockey analytics begins with mastering fundamental metrics that reveal player performance and team dynamics. Just as students track their grades and personal bests in physical education, hockey players monitor specific statistics that illuminate their growth and contribution to the team.

Goals and assists form the foundation of offensive measurement. A goal represents successful scoring, while an assist credits players who directly contributed to that goal through passing or setup plays. This mirrors collaborative achievement in academics—success rarely happens in isolation. When young athletes learn to value assists equally with goals, they develop appreciation for teamwork and recognize that enabling others’ success is equally valuable.

Save percentage measures a goaltender’s effectiveness by calculating the ratio of shots stopped to total shots faced. A goalie with a 0.920 save percentage stops 92 percent of attempts. This metric teaches resilience and consistency—qualities that transfer beautifully to academic pursuits where maintaining steady performance under pressure builds long-term success.

Possession metrics, particularly time-on-ice and shot differential, reveal how effectively teams control the game. These statistics emphasize the importance of sustained effort rather than isolated moments of brilliance. Students can relate this to study habits: consistent daily practice yields better results than last-minute cramming.

Plus-minus ratings track whether a player is on ice for more goals scored by their team than the opponent. While not perfect, this metric encourages awareness of defensive responsibility alongside offensive ambition—a balanced approach essential in both sports and life.

By understanding these measurements, young athletes develop analytical thinking skills applicable far beyond the rink. They learn to evaluate performance objectively, set meaningful goals, and appreciate how individual contributions connect to collective achievement.

Building Data Literacy in Young Athletes

Teaching young athletes to understand performance data starts with meeting them where they are developmentally. For younger players, ages 8-12, focus on simple, tangible metrics they can directly influence: skating speed improvements, shot accuracy percentages, or practice attendance consistency. These concrete numbers help children see their progress without overwhelming them with complexity. Visual representations like graphs or charts transform abstract statistics into exciting evidence of growth, making the learning process engaging and age-appropriate.

As athletes enter their teenage years, gradually introduce more sophisticated analytics. Explain how tracking passing completion rates or zone entry success can reveal strengths to build upon rather than weaknesses to fix. This positive framing aligns with effective junior coaching approaches that prioritize development over criticism. Encourage athletes to set personal baseline measurements and track individual improvement trajectories, reinforcing that statistics tell their unique story rather than comparing them unfavorably to teammates.

The key lies in maintaining perspective. Data literacy should enhance self-awareness without creating anxiety or unhealthy obsessions with numbers. Integrate discussions about what statistics cannot measure: leadership qualities, resilience after setbacks, or the joy of teamwork. Help young athletes understand that while platforms may analyze performance through various metrics, true athletic development encompasses physical skills, mental fortitude, and character building.

Create regular opportunities for athletes to reflect on their data. Monthly review sessions where players identify trends and set new goals foster ownership of their development journey. Parents and coaches should model balanced attitudes toward analytics, celebrating effort and improvement rather than fixating on rankings or comparative performance. When young athletes learn to use data as a tool for self-discovery rather than judgment, they develop critical thinking skills valuable far beyond the rink.
